It turns out, cages sold for hamsters aren’t truly intended for the type of hamster you have. A teddy bear hamster, or Syrian Hamster, is much happier in an aquarium; as opposed to a cage.
So last week, on a random school night, I took you to the pet store to help me pick out a 20 gallon aquarium for Alpha.
Not only is he clearly much happier in the open space, but it is undeniable that you are much more excited to have a pet hamster now!
You are actively involved and excited each evening when we get him out to play.
Plus, it is much easier to clean his home that he predictably pees in the same corner now! Out with the cage, in with the aquarium.
